Output 6585073975cea117cd30febd93835b81c40598477ae57a94595f8ce5fa87b127:5

value
531
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d9df677c61e655b8c67eb4825534b25e84ae544ea420f570e03e361e76a1539d
address
bc1pm80kwlrpue2m33n7kjp92d9jt6z2u4zw5ss02u8q8cmpua4p2wwsxrfywl
transaction
6585073975cea117cd30febd93835b81c40598477ae57a94595f8ce5fa87b127
spent
true